In 1885, Minnie Harmon entered the world in Canal Fulton, Stark Co., Ohio, born to Frances Elizabeth Keiffer And John Fredrick Harmon. Minnie Harmon married Daniel Harvey Jones, and had children including Donald F Jones, Dorothy Lucille Jones. Minnie Harmon passed away in 1939 in Davison, South Dakota.
